The **Lycoming GO-480** is a family of six-[cylinder](/source/Cylinder_(engine)), [horizontally opposed](/source/Flat_engine) [fixed-wing aircraft](/source/Fixed-wing_aircraft) engines of 479.6 cubic inch (7.86 L) displacement, made by [Lycoming Engines](/source/Lycoming_Engines). The engine is a six-cylinder version of the four-cylinder [Lycoming O-320](/source/Lycoming_O-320).

## Design and development

GO-480 series engines are installed on a number of different aircraft types.[1] Their main competitive engines are the [Continental IO-520](/source/Continental_IO-520) and [IO-550](/source/Continental_IO-550) series.

## Variants

All engines have an additional prefix preceding the *480* to indicate the specific configuration of the engine. Although the series is known as the "O-480", there are only geared engines in the series.[2][3] There are also numerous engine suffixes, denoting different accessories such as different manufacturers' carburetors, or different [magnetos](/source/Ignition_magneto).

**GO-480**
- Normally aspirated **O**pposed engine, equipped with a [carburetor](/source/Carburetor) and **G**earbox at the front end of the crankshaft to drive the propeller at a lower RPM than the engine.[1]

**GSO-480**
- [**S**upercharger](/source/Supercharger) driven by the engine, gearbox to drive propeller, and equipped with a carburetor. Designated the **O-480-1** by the US military.[1]

**IGSO-480**
- Supercharger driven by the engine, gearbox to drive propeller, with [fuel injection](/source/Fuel_injection). Designated the **O-480-3** by the US military.[1]

**IGO-480**
- Gearbox to drive propeller, normally aspirated with fuel injection.[1]

## Specifications (GSO-480-A1A6)

*Data from* *FAA Type Certificate.*[3]

### General characteristics

- **Type:** Six-cylinder air-cooled geared supercharged [horizontally opposed engine](/source/Flat_engine)

- **[Bore](/source/Bore_(engine)):** 5.125 in (130 mm)

- **[Stroke](/source/Stroke_(engine)):** 3.875 in (98 mm)

- **[Displacement](/source/Engine_displacement):** 479.6 in3 (7.86 L)

- **[Dry weight](/source/Dry_weight):** 498 lb dry (226 kg)

### Components

- **[Valvetrain](/source/Valvetrain):** Two [overhead valves](/source/Overhead_valve) per cylinder

- **[Supercharger](/source/Supercharger):** 11.27:1 ratio, providing 48" Hg (1.6 atm / 8.8 psi) manifold pressure at sea level at maximum power

- **Fuel type:** 100 [octane rating](/source/Octane_rating) [gasoline](/source/Gasoline)

- **Cooling system:** Air-cooled

- **[Reduction gear](/source/Propeller_speed_reduction_unit):** 77:120 (.642:1)

### Performance

- **Power output:** 340 hp at 3,400 rpm at sea level

- **[Compression ratio](/source/Compression_ratio):** 7.3:1
